On Fri, 27 Jun 2025 23:29:15 GMT, Daniel Hu <duke at openjdk.org> wrote:
> These changes should prevent entire binary files from being loaded into memory for build/AbsPathsInImage.java test. I chose a default buffer size of 8KB since BufferedInputStream uses that, but open to alternative solutions. GHA passes and test passes on linux x64.
